- [ ] Verify the session-token refresh fix in Quillgate. Tokens were expiring mid-request instead of refreshing silently; users got logged out randomly. Run the soak test for 30 minutes, confirm zero forced logouts, and check the refresh counter stays nonzero. The verified build token goes right below this line.

trace token, fawep-yafof: htk4_8486

**Checklist item 7 — Zero-downtime schema migration (Tarnview ledger DB).** Confirm the migration follows our expand/contract pattern: new columns added as nullable first, dual-writes enabled in the Hollisbrook service for at least one full deploy cycle, backfill completed and verified with row-count parity, and only then the old column dropped in a separate release. Never combine expand and contract in one deploy. Record the verification run by attaching the token below.

session token of bajog-tafop = htk31_14e40a443565b0a3cf3b16fac72e009

Finance Review Summary — Northern Region Sales

For sales leads: Q2 revenue in the Ostermoor territory reached 4.1M crowns, 6% under plan, driven by delayed Ferrowell renewals. Margins held at 31% thanks to disciplined discounting. Pipeline coverage sits at 2.4x, adequate but thinning in mid-market. Travel spend exceeded budget by 11%; please tighten approvals. Context for these targets appears in the note below.

board note of yahof-bagag: Only 5 of the 80 pilot accounts renewed Wenwyn, so a churn review is set for April 1.

Integration tests in the Tollgate payments service are known to flake, most often in the settlement-batch suite, where timing assumptions about the mock clearing house break under CI load. Before retrying, check whether the failure involves a timeout in the ledger reconciliation step; genuine regressions almost always fail deterministically. Quarantined tests are tracked in the flake registry. If the registry's maintenance account is locked when you need to update it, unlock it with the recovery passphrase below.

vault phrase of yaguf-hahaf = druath-holix

Night-shift staff: Floor 4 of the Tellhaven Building opens this week. After 21:00, access is via the rear stairwell only; the lifts are locked out overnight during the settling period. Complete a walk-through of the new floor once per shift and log it. The stairwell keypad accepts the code below.

badge for yahop-fawep: bdg-XBKXI-68071